Revitalize Your Space: A Comprehensive Guide to Bifold Door Handle Replacement
Bifold doors, also referred to as folding doors, are a fantastic space-saving solution for closets, kitchens, utility room, and even as space dividers. Their ability to nicely fold away allows for broader openings while lessening the door swing radius, making them perfect for locations where space is at a premium. A vital, yet typically neglected, element of these doors is the handle. Much like any other hardware, bifold door manages can end up being worn, damaged, or merely obsoleted with time. A damaged or unpleasant deal with can not only detract from the aesthetic appeal of your doors however likewise impede their performance.
Fortunately, changing a bifold door deal with is an uncomplicated DIY job that can revive your doors, boosting both their look and ease of usage. This short article will guide you through the process of bifold door handle replacement, offering you with all the info you require to tackle this task with self-confidence, from understanding different handle types to mastering the setup procedure.
Why Replace Your Bifold Door Handle?
There are a number of compelling factors why you may consider replacing your bifold door handles. Comprehending these factors can help you determine if replacement is the best service for your requirements:
- Damage and Wear: Constant use can cause use and tear. Manages can end up being loose, break, or become scratched and faded. Physical damage from impacts or unintentional powerful handling is likewise a common culprit.
- Functional Issues: A loose or damaged handle can make it difficult to open and close the bifold doors smoothly. This can be frustrating daily, particularly in high-traffic locations.
- Visual Improvement: Over time, deals with can end up being out-of-date or no longer match your interior design. Replacing deals with is a basic and cost-efficient method to update the appearance of your doors and refresh the overall room aesthetic.
- Upgrading Style: You may wish to switch from a fundamental, functional deal with to a more ornamental or modern design to enhance the visual appeal of your bifold doors and the surrounding area.
- Material Degradation: Handles made from less resilient materials, particularly plastic, can become breakable and break down in time, specifically with direct exposure to sunlight or humidity.
Collecting Your Tools and Materials
Before you begin the replacement process, it’s vital to gather the needed tools and products. Having everything all set will guarantee a smooth and efficient installation. Here’s a list of what you will normally need:
Tools:
- Screwdriver: You’ll require a screwdriver that matches the screws utilized to secure your existing deal with. This is usually a Phillips head screwdriver, but sometimes flathead screws are used, so examine your existing deal with first. Having a range of screwdriver sizes or a multi-bit screwdriver set is valuable.
- Pencil: For marking screw holes if required.
- Determining Tape (Optional): If you are replacing manages with a various style or size, determining the existing deal with and the door density can be useful to ensure compatibility with the replacement handle.
- Drill (Optional): In rare cases, you may need to somewhat increase the size of existing screw holes if the brand-new deal with’s screws are thicker, or if you are installing a handle in a door that wasn’t pre-drilled for a deal with. Constantly begin with a drill bit slightly smaller sized than the screw diameter and boost size gradually.
- Safety Glasses: Always wear shatterproof glass to safeguard your eyes from particles, especially when drilling or working with screws.
Products:
- New Bifold Door Handle: Choose a replacement manage that matches your preferred design and works with your bifold door. Consider the material, finish, and installing style.
- Screws (If needed): Many brand-new manages included screws, but if not, guarantee you have screws of the correct size and length that work with your brand-new manage and door material. Usually, these are brief wood screws.
Step-by-Step Guide to Bifold Door Handle Replacement
As soon as you have actually collected your tools and materials, you are prepared to replace your bifold door handle. Follow these steps for a successful installation:
1. Eliminating the Old Handle:
- Identify the Screw Locations: Examine your existing bifold door handle. You will typically discover screws on the within the deal with, often hidden under a cap or cover plate.
- Eliminate Cover Plate (if relevant): If your deal with has a cover plate or cap hiding the screws, thoroughly remove it. This might involve carefully prying it off with a small flathead screwdriver or merely moving it off.
- Unscrew and Remove the Old Handle: Using the suitable screwdriver, thoroughly loosen the screws holding the manage in location. Turn the screwdriver counter-clockwise to loosen and remove the screws. Keep the screws in a safe place if you may require to reuse them. As you loosen up the last screw, hold the deal with firmly to avoid it from falling. As soon as all screws are removed, gently pull the old manage far from the door.
2. Preparing for the New Handle Installation:
- Clean the Door Surface (Optional): This is an excellent chance to clean up the area around where the old deal with was set up. Utilize a moist cloth to remove any dust or grime.
- Look For Alignment (Important): Before setting up the new deal with, align it with the existing screw holes on the door. Make sure the brand-new manage covers the old screw holes sufficiently. If the screw holes on the brand-new manage don’t align completely, you may require to slightly adjust the deal with’s position or, in rare cases, drill brand-new pilot holes (see Step 3, if required).
3. Setting Up the New Handle:
- Position the New Handle: Place the new bifold door deal with in the preferred area on the door, aligning it with the existing (or freshly significant) screw holes.
- Secure with Screws: Insert the screws into the screw holes of the new handle and align them with the holes in the door. Utilizing your screwdriver, turn the screws clockwise to tighten them. Do not overtighten the screws, as this might harm the manage or the door. Tighten them strongly but carefully up until the manage is safely connected and does not wobble.
- Replace Cover Plate (if relevant): If your new deal with has a cover plate or cap, carefully snap or move it back into place to conceal the screws and offer a finished appearance.
- Check the Handle: After setup, test the manage to ensure it is safely connected and operates properly. Open and close the bifold doors numerous times to confirm smooth operation.
4. Fixing (If Necessary):
- Screws Too Loose: If the manage feels loose after tightening up the screws, examine if the screws are the appropriate length and diameter. You might require somewhat longer or thicker screws to ensure a protected fit. If the screw holes are stripped and will not hold screws, you may need to utilize wood filler to enhance the holes and then re-drill pilot holes.
- Screws Too Tight/Stripped: If you overtighten the screws and strip the screw holes in the door, you will require to repair the holes before reinstalling the deal with. Wood filler or toothpicks and wood glue can be used to fill stripped holes. As soon as the filler is dry, pre-drill brand-new pilot holes and carefully re-install the screws.
- Handle Doesn’t Align: If the new manage’s screw holes don’t line up with the existing holes, you may need to somewhat change the handle’s position. If the misalignments are small, you can in some cases carefully expand the existing holes in the deal with using a drill bit slightly bigger than the screw size. Beware not to make the holes too large. If the misalignment is considerable or if there are no pre-drilled holes, you may require to mark and drill new pilot holes in the door for the new handle, guaranteeing they are aligned with the manage’s screw holes.
Kinds Of Bifold Door Handles
Bifold door handles can be found in a range of styles and products to suit various tastes and door designs. Comprehending the types offered can help you select the very best replacement for your needs:
- Knobs: Simple and frequently round or oval fit, knobs are a traditional option. They can be made from metal, wood, or plastic and are typically used for more conventional door styles.
- Pulls: Pull manages are lengthened and can be straight, curved, or decorative. They use a more substantial grip and are typically favored for contemporary or modern designs. Pulls can be made from various materials, including metal, wood, and acrylic.
- Recessed Handles: These manages are designed to be flush with the door surface area when not in usage. They are frequently finger pulls or little, discreet handles that lessen protrusion and are ideal for areas where space is exceptionally tight or for a minimalist aesthetic.
- Flush Handles: Similar to recessed manages, flush deals with sit nearly flush with the door however might have a small lip or edge that permits for much easier gripping.
Product Options:
- Metal: Durable and readily available in numerous surfaces like chrome, brushed nickel, bronze, and black. Metal deals with provide a modern and robust appearance.
- Wood: Provides a warm and conventional feel, typically used in conjunction with wood doors to develop a cohesive appearance.
- Plastic: An affordable choice, plastic manages are lightweight and come in various colors. However, they might not be as resilient as metal or wood.
- Acrylic: Clear or colored acrylic handles can use a contemporary and stylish touch, typically used in modern interiors.
Picking the Right Replacement Handle
When choosing a replacement bifold door handle, consider the following elements:
- Style: Choose a manage style that matches your door design, interior decoration, and individual choices.
- Product and Finish: Select a product and surface that is long lasting, aesthetically pleasing, and matches other hardware in the space. Think about the level of use and capacity for wear and tear.
- Shapes and size: Ensure the deal with is comfy to grip and operate. Think about the size of your hand and the overall proportions of the door.
- Mounting Type: Most bifold door handles are surface-mounted and use screws. Make sure the new handle works with your door’s installing style. Inspect if the screw holes on the brand-new deal with line up with existing holes or if drilling brand-new holes is feasible.
- Door Thickness: While most bifold door handles are developed for basic bifold door thicknesses, it’s constantly a great idea to check the specifications of the deal with and your door if you are unsure.
Upkeep Tips for Your New Handle
To keep your new bifold door deals with looking and working their best, follow these simple upkeep pointers:
- Regular Cleaning: Wipe down your handles routinely with a soft, wet fabric to eliminate dust, finger prints, and grime. For metal handles, you can utilize a moderate metal cleaner if required. For wood handles, use a mild wood cleaner.
- Check Screws Periodically: Over time, screws can loosen due to door movement. Periodically inspect the screws and tighten them if required to avoid manage looseness.
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Do not use severe chemicals or abrasive cleaners on your manages, as these can harm the surface and product.
- Oil (If Needed): If your deal with mechanism feels stiff or sticky with time, a small amount of silicone-based lubricant can help to smooth operation.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can I replace a bifold door handle myself?A: Yes, replacing a bifold door manage is usually a basic DIY task that most homeowners can accomplish with basic tools and very little experience.
Q: What tools do I need to replace a bifold door deal with?A: Usually, you will just require a screwdriver (often Phillips head), and potentially a pencil and determining tape. A drill might be required in rare cases.
Q: How long does it require to replace a bifold door handle?A: The whole process should take only about 10-20 minutes, depending upon your experience level and if any small changes are needed.
Q: Where can I buy replacement bifold door deals with?A: Replacement bifold door handles are easily available at the majority of home enhancement stores, hardware stores, and online sellers.
Q: My old handle was glued on, not screwed. How do I remove it?A: If your deal with is glued on, you may require to thoroughly utilize an energy knife or putty knife to gently score around the edges of the deal with to break the adhesive seal. You might also use a hairdryer to carefully heat the handle to soften the adhesive, making it easier to get rid of. Be cautious not to damage the door surface.
